I'm still here. Finally made 300hp right after it became the next 200hp, so, no change.

Forums are dead, metabook took over, which sucks cause I hate their organization and searching capabilities.

I work on a **** ton of Miatas, and I've swapped in 2 K24A2s. Hated both due to vibrations, no heat, no carpet, and they were both 3" straight pipes. I'm only ever driving them in cold wet conditions, since we're trying to get them ready for track season, so not a great comparison. Kpower did just released a new subframe with new rubber motor mounts, I have high hopes. I'm finishing my third K-swap connected to a Racing Beat exhaust, retained heat and carpet, so hopefully more livable. I also have extensive experience with the V8r subframe, and unless someone's got a gun to my head, I'd keep the stock subframe given the choice.

Personally, I'd do a Z3, stock subframe, easy to turbo with this: https://kpower.industries/collection...turbo-manifold

Then to me, a K swap is actually worth it. Not worth it naturally aspirated unless you're tracking it exclusively IMO.
